Whatever people think of how Judge Stephens is running the courtroom, she is working like a dog. Go to Maricopa county superior court site and look up her schedule. She has hearings in the same room right up until JA's case starts. Everything she does in the courtroom requires background work--judges don't just come in without any prep. Another thing about the schedule--this trial has had trial dates beginning in 2010, that for various reasons (mostly defense, but some from the state). Other trials can't be held up waiting for this trial to start. Martinez even asked at various times to move the trial because of scheduling conflicts. I am guessing that Maricopa County is as financial stressed as any other municipality in the country. They can only work with what they have.
